57. Bombardier Receives Order for Six CRJ900s
Bombardier has received a firm order for six CRJ900 aircraft with options for a further six. Based on list prices, the firm order is valued at approximately US$290 million, rising to US$580 million if all six options are also taken. Bombardier has said that the customer currently wishes to remain anonymous.

61. Higher Global Hotel Prices for Fifth Year in a Row; Singapore Rates Down 9%
According to the latest Hotels.com Hotel Price Index (HPI), the average price paid for a hotel room around the world rose by 3% in 2014 when compared with 2013. Hotel prices have now experienced five years of steady price rises since they plummeted during the financial collapse of 2008/9.
